Emmy-nominated Nickelodeon composer Guy Moon died in a traffic crash in Los Angeles, CA on January 12, 2026. This article explains what is known and how to request an official crash report.
LOS ANGELES, CA - January 12, 2026
Guy Moon, an Emmy-nominated composer known for his work with Nickelodeon, died in a traffic collision in Los Angeles, California. The incident occurred on Monday, but specific details about the time and location have not been released. Authorities have confirmed that Moon was the sole fatality in the crash.
